数据类型匹配(Excel列X Sql Server列)

本文关键字:Sql Server Excel 数据类型 | 更新日期: 2023-09-27 18:29:27

我有以下问题

我已经编写了一个将Excel工作表导出到Sql Server的代码,但它没有意义,因为我没有比较数据类型。在中间,我写了存储过程似乎它给出了异常,但我想要严格的列不匹配错误。类似于第10列数据类型不匹配。问题是从excel表中检索到的所有值都被转储到字符串中。有人给我同样的解决方案吗?(如何从Excel工作表中指定或检索列数据类型?)

数据类型匹配(Excel列X Sql Server列)

.NET中的基元类型有.Parse.TryParse方法。他们将字符串作为输入,并尝试将其转换为适当的类型。

解析操作将表示.NET Framework基类型的字符串转换为该基类型。例如,解析操作用于将字符串转换为浮点数或日期和时间值。执行解析操作最常用的方法是Parse方法。

来源:http://msdn.microsoft.com/en-us/library/b4w53z0y%28v=vs.110%29.aspx-分析.NET Framework 中的字符串

Int32.TryParse方法就是一个例子:http://msdn.microsoft.com/en-us/library/f02979c7%28v=vs.110%29.aspx